Britney Spears Dubs DUI Arrest a ‘Blessing in Disguise’ in First Rehab Statement
Britney Spears has called her recent DUI arrest a “blessing in disguise” in her first public remarks since leaving rehab. The pop star pleaded guilty in Ventura County and was given 12 months’ probation, one day in jail (already served) and a mandatory three-month alcohol and drug education program. She also faces a fine, counseling sessions and an order to avoid alcohol and drugs. On Instagram, Spears posted a photo of a snake—symbolic of good health and pure luck—and thanked friends and new people she met on her spiritual journey. She admitted she still needs to learn to be kind to herself, describing the arrest and rehab stay as a catalyst for personal growth.
